Abstract A fetal movement monitoring method that limits the ultrasound radiation to safe levels and conforms to the ALARA principle is disclosed. The disclosed method of monitoring fetal movements by Doppler ultrasound comprises accumulating the time for which ultrasound is radiated into a subject, comparing the accumulated time with a first reference total time, counting the number of fetal movements in the subject, comparing the number of movements with a reference number, deciding at least one of a further action of the device and an action to be recommended to the subject and conveying at least one of a further action of the device, an information to the subject about the counted fetal movements and an action recommended to the subject. A Doppler ultrasound device for monitoring fetal movements in a subject is also disclosed.
